Output 95db0657eab646b4d0fdd897a7e8a28870daa3fa234aeea6abe6f5e4ae1cb58e:1

value
423136883
script pubkey
OP_0 OP_PUSHBYTES_20 ede3db7adab22f9b451385e21978152c1d42c69b
address
bc1qah3ak7k6kghek3gnsh3pj7q49sw5935mx5ap7w
transaction
95db0657eab646b4d0fdd897a7e8a28870daa3fa234aeea6abe6f5e4ae1cb58e
confirmations
146239
spent
true